Social Mobility and the Demand for Redistribution: The Poum Hypothesis

Quarterly Journal of Economics 2001 116(2), 447-487 open access
This paper examines the often stated idea that the poor do not support high levels of redistribution because of the hope that they, or their offspring, may make it up the income ladder. This "prospect of upward mobility" (POUM) hypothesis is shown to be fully compatible with rational expectations, and fundamentally linked to concavity in the mobility process. A steady-state majority could even be simultaneously poorer than average in terms of current income, and richer than average in terms of expected future incomes. A first empirical assessment suggests, on the other hand, that in recent U. Do Credit Spreads Reflect Stationary Leverage Ratios?

Journal of Finance 2001 56(5), 1929-1957 open access
Most structural models of default preclude the firm from altering its capital structure. In practice, firms adjust outstanding debt levels in response to changes in firm value, thus generating mean‐reverting leverage ratios. We propose a structural model of default with stochastic interest rates that captures this mean reversion. Our model generates credit spreads that are larger for low‐leverage firms, and less sensitive to changes in firm value, both of which are more consistent with empirical findings than predictions of extant models. Further, the term structure of credit spreads can be upward sloping for speculative‐grade debt, consistent with recent empirical findings.

Careers and Survival: Competition and Risk in the Hedge Fund and CTA Industry

Journal of Finance 2001 56(5), 1869-1886 open access
Investors in hedge funds and commodity trading advisors (CTAs) are concerned with risk as well as return. We investigate the volatility of hedge funds and CTAs in light of managerial career concerns. We find an association between past performance and risk levels consistent with previous findings for mutual fund managers. Variance shifts depend upon relative rather than absolute fund performance. The importance of relative rankings points to the importance of reputation costs in the investment industry. Our analysis of factors contributing to fund disappearance shows that survival depends on absolute and relative performance, excess volatility, and on fund age.

Optimal Portfolio Choice for Long‐Horizon Investors with Nontradable Labor Income

Journal of Finance 2001 56(2), 433-470 open access
This paper examines how risky labor income and retirement affect optimal portfolio choice. With idiosyncratic labor income risk, the optimal allocation to stocks is unambiguously larger for employed investors than for retired investors, consistent with the typical recommendations of investment advisors. Increasing idiosyncratic labor income risk raises investors' willingness to save and reduces their stock portfolio allocation towards the level of retired investors. Positive correlation between labor income and stock returns has a further negative effect and can actually reduce stockholdings below the level of retired investors.

Affine Term Structure Models and the Forward Premium Anomaly

Journal of Finance 2001 56(1), 279-304 open access
One of the most puzzling features of currency prices is the forward premium anomaly : the tendency for high interest rate currencies to appreciate. We characterize the anomaly in the context of affine models of the term structure of interest rates. In affine models, the anomaly requires either that state variables have asymmetric effects on state prices in different currencies or that nominal interest rates take on negative values with positive probability. We find the quantitative properties of either alternative to have important shortcomings.

The Relative Valuation of Caps and Swaptions: Theory and Empirical Evidence

Journal of Finance 2001 56(6), 2067-2109 open access
Although traded as distinct products, caps and swaptions are linked by no‐arbitrage relations through the correlation structure of interest rates. Using a string market model, we solve for the correlation matrix implied by swaptions and examine the relative valuation of caps and swaptions. We find that swaption prices are generated by four factors and that implied correlations are lower than historical correlations. Long‐dated swaptions appear mispriced and there were major pricing distortions during the 1998 hedge‐fund crisis. Cap prices periodically deviate significantly from the no‐arbitrage values implied by the swaptions market.

Characteristics of Risk and Return in Risk Arbitrage

Journal of Finance 2001 56(6), 2135-2175 open access
This paper analyzes 4,750 mergers from 1963 to 1998 to characterize the risk and return in risk arbitrage. Results indicate that risk arbitrage returns are positively correlated with market returns in severely depreciating markets but uncorrelated with market returns in flat and appreciating markets. This suggests that returns to risk arbitrage are similar to those obtained from selling uncovered index put options. Using a contingent claims analysis that controls for the nonlinear relationship with market returns, and after controlling for transaction costs, we find that risk arbitrage generates excess returns of four percent per year.

On the Term Structure of Default Premia in the Swap and LIBOR Markets

Journal of Finance 2001 56(3), 1095-1115 open access
Existing theories of the term structure of swap rates provide an analysis of the Treasury–swap spread based on either a liquidity convenience yield in the Treasury market, or default risk in the swap market. Although these models do not focus on the relation between corporate yields and swap rates (the LIBOR–swap spread), they imply that the term structure of corporate yields and swap rates should be identical. As documented previously (e.g., in Sun, Sundaresan, and Wang (1993)) this is counterfactual. Here, we propose a model of the default risk imbedded in the swap term structure that is able to explain the LIBOR–swap spread. Whereas corporate bonds carry default risk, we argue that swap contracts are free of default risk. Because swaps are indexed on “refreshed”‐credit‐quality LIBOR rates, the spread between corporate yields and swap rates should capture the market's expectations of the probability of deterioration in credit quality of a corporate bond issuer. We model this feature and use our model to estimate the likelihood of future deterioration in credit quality from the LIBOR–swap spread. The analysis is important because it shows that the term structure of swap rates does not reflect the borrowing cost of a standard LIBOR credit quality issuer. It also has implications for modeling the dynamics of the swap term structure.

Explaining the Rate Spread on Corporate Bonds

Journal of Finance 2001 56(1), 247-277 open access
The purpose of this article is to explain the spread between rates on corporate and government bonds. We show that expected default accounts for a surprisingly small fraction of the premium in corporate rates over treasuries. While state taxes explain a substantial portion of the difference, the remaining portion of the spread is closely related to the factors that we commonly accept as explaining risk premiums for common stocks. Both our time series and cross‐sectional tests support the existence of a risk premium on corporate bonds.

Variable Selection for Portfolio Choice

Journal of Finance 2001 56(4), 1297-1351 open access
We study asset allocation when the conditional moments of returns are partly predictable. Rather than first model the return distribution and subsequently characterize the portfolio choice, we determine directly the dependence of the optimal portfolio weights on the predictive variables. We combine the predictors into a single index that best captures time variations in investment opportunities. This index helps investors determine which economic variables they should track and, more importantly, in what combination. We consider investors with both expected utility (mean variance and CRRA) and nonexpected utility (ambiguity aversion and prospect theory) objectives and characterize their market timing, horizon effects, and hedging demands.
